How can I create labels from either a tab delimted file or csv?
I need to create 100's of labels from a file either in txt or csv format. Can
I do this? |

wrote: I need to create 100's of labels from a file either in txt or csv format. Can I do this? Yes, absolutely. See http://www.gmayor.com/mail_merge_lab...th_word_xp.htm for the overall procedure. At the point where you're asked to choose a data source document, set the "Files of type" dropdown in the browse dialog to "Text (*.txt; *.prn; *.csv; *.tab...)" and then choose the folder and file to use. You'll be asked what kind of separator (tab, comma, other) to assume. From there on, it works the same as any other merge. -- Regards, Jay Freedman Microsoft Word MVP FAQ: http://word.mvps.org |

Yes as long as the first row in your data is a header row (for instance:
name, address line 1, address line 2, etc.) Tools | Letters and Mailings | Mail Merge | Labels | Next: Starting document (at the bottom) | Change document layout | Label options | Choose your labels | OK | Next: Select recipients | Use existing list | Browse... | Choose your ..csv or .txt file | Open | OK | Next: Arrange your labels | More items | Select each field separately by double clicking, you'll see that it adds to the first label. When you're done choosing fields, click close. Edit the first label, moving the fields to their appropriate locations, inserting commas, spaces, etc. | Update all labels button | Next: Preview your labels | Next: Complete the merge | Edit individual labels... | All | OK It's always a good idea to print a test page and then hold it under your labels, hold it up to the light to make sure everything lines up ok. Put your labels in your printer (usually face up if you're using the manual feed tray). This takes practice so don't get frustrated. If there is someone in your office that knows how to mail merge, ask them to stand over your shoulder while you do it because it can get tricky. Hope this is helpful!
